Output 8c7eb2cde59ee04e0e4b5684024532fcbcab4ac157d7fb031b03af9f49c1bc91:1

value
1368551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8bed44cfc7d0e800f33d564ed59106fd71a04ec OP_EQUAL
address
3NufJ6ngNzY3YavSB42efBP4fSrCvjVm1y
transaction
8c7eb2cde59ee04e0e4b5684024532fcbcab4ac157d7fb031b03af9f49c1bc91
confirmations
299925
spent
true